TRIPLE SEVEN vs REAL BP IN REVOLVERS
I am running low on FFFg GOEX, and it's simply impossible to find real BP in quantities smaller than 25 pounds here in SW Virginia. Nobody stocks it, I have to mail order it. Howvere, everyone and his uncle seems to have the 777 powder, and I may even be able to get their FFFg grade.

I am NOT happy with Pyrodex P in cap and ball revolvers: I get very long lock times and many misfires. It's great stuff for cartridges but I shun it like the plague for revolvers.

Does anyone have any actual experience with the 777 in revolvers, using the FFFg granulation? I'd buy a can but it's so damned expensive I don't want to if I don't have to, and I don't have to, just yet. I'm looking for actual experience, not second-hand accounts: if you have used this in your BP revolvers and like it/dislike it, please let me know why.
